Note: This is not a software implementation role we're seeking a telecom/networking engineer with hands-on Nokia hardware experience. Job Summary The Telecom Implementation Engineer will be responsible for installing, testing, and troubleshooting telecom network infrastructure, specifically on Nokia equipment and protocols. This includes resolving outages, ensuring optimal performance, and working shifts as needed to support network changes, migrations, or upgrades.
